Default UNDER CONTRACT :1995 52' Buddy Davis SF

Unbelievable oppty on a one owner/late model larger Davis. 6/92 power gives 20kt cruise at 40gph. 9kw Kohler. Patially finished interior. Need to move this boat quickly and have priced it to GO! at $299K. Pix attached.

Default RE: 1995 52' Buddy Davis SF

Boat was chartered for first two years and 6/92s (1988 models) were the economically correct choice at that time. Our intent was to take the boat out of charter (which we did), repower and finish out the interior and have a top notch sportfish for the family. Plans changed, got smaller boats and ended up never finishing or repowering but did rebuild the motors, each has less than 500hrs on complete overhauls. Engines work and are serviceable but the right move, IMO would be to repower. Boat has been used approximately 400 hrs in total over the last 6 years.

Struts/shafts/engine beds/exhaust system are in place and ready to accept 1000+hp/side if desired. 1 guest stateroom and head are finished. The rest of the boat is bulkheaded,plumbed,wired and ready for a 3strm/2hd layout. In a nut shell, with repower, new paint, finished interior, this boat is identical to ones being currently offerred for sale today at $700K +.

Default Re: 1995 52' Buddy Davis SF

I've run a bunch of numbers on this. Repower with 0 hour rebuilds in 800hp range is about $80K, with new is about $165K. Interior/new electronics/other will be anywhere from $80K (finished nicely) to $120 (REALLY tricked out). So total in would be between $465K to $585K.
